Pakistan Foreign Minister Shah Mehmood Qureshi has staed that no progress must be expected on recommencing peace talks with India before the 2019 Lok Sabha elections. He was addressing mediapersons after a conference of Pakistan’s Senate Standing Committee of Foreign Affairs in Islamabad.Qureshi stated that the issue of talks with India was discussed during the meet.

As per Pakistan-based The Express Tribune, the board was also briefed by the government on the recent visit of Prime Minister Imran Khan to Saudi Arabia and China, apart from status of Pakistan’s association with neighbors India and Afghanistan.

This move comes less than a month after Pakistan Prime Minister Imran Khan stated that anti-Pakistan rhetoric rakes in votes in India. He pointed that relationship with Pakistan is a poll issue in India. Imran Khan had also said that he would again extend a “hand of friendship” to India after the end of 2019 Lok Sabha elections.

The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) leader had made the statement while addressing media persons at the Future Investment Initiative Forum in Riyadh.

Talking about Pakistan’s efforts to mend bonds with neighbours, Imran Khan stated  that he had extended a hand of friendship to India soon after assuming power, but the same was snubbed by New Delhi.
